Roadmap & Milestones

Phase 1: First 10 Listings

Goal: Test different niches to see what gains traction.

Actions: Create products for 3 entirely different target audiences. Monitor the views in your dashboard.

Progress Signal: You identify which specific audience generates the most organic search views.

Phase 2: Months 2-3

Goal: Double down on the winning niche.

Actions: If the nursing planner sells, create a nursing study guide, a nursing shift report, and a nursing bundle.

Progress Signal: Consistent weekly sales from a cluster of related products.

Failure & Recovery Scenarios

Scenario: Lots of views, zero sales.

Diagnosis: Your SEO is working, but the product doesn't look appealing or the price is wrong.

Check: Is the thumbnail blurry? Is the price double the market average?

Change: Create a clearer, brighter mockup image and test lowering the price by 20%.

Next Step: Update the main listing image and monitor conversion for one week.

Scenario: Zero views after a month.

Diagnosis: Your keywords are too competitive or irrelevant.

Check: Are you just using "planner" as a tag?

Change: Change the title to use specific, long-tail keywords (e.g., "ADHD nursing student weekly clinical planner").

Next Step: Revise the title and all 13 tags based on actual search bar autocomplete suggestions.

Reflection & Analysis Cases

Case: CASE A: Recognizing customer demand.

Lesson: If customers keep messaging you asking if a printable comes in pink, create a separate pink listing immediately—they just gave you free market research.

Supplementary Methodology & Evidence
Measurement & Diagnosis: Track your conversion rate (Total Sales / Total Views). A low conversion rate despite high views means your product fails to meet the expectation set by the search term.
